Organization Overview

Topeka Rescue Mission provides shelter, food, and comprehensive support services to individuals in need, including workforce development services for adults. The organization is committed to helping individuals overcome barriers to employment and education, particularly those facing mental health challenges or substance abuse issues. They offer job readiness services, coaching, and financial literacy training to help individuals transition into stable employment.

Services Offered

Topeka Rescue Mission offers a range of services designed to support individuals in overcoming barriers to employment and becoming self-sufficient:

Job Placement & Work-Based Learning Opportunities:

  • No current offerings in job placement or work-based learning

Career Readiness Services:

  • Job search assistance
  • Bonding
  • Job coaching
  • Career pathways/exploration
  • One-on-one coaching or counseling
  • Skill assessments
  • Resume writing assistance
  • Interview training
  • Basic skills and soft skills training
  • Training referrals, counseling referrals
  • Financial literacy and planning
